About Palmo

Palmo, a Tibetan name, signifies "highly praised, most glorious". Its roots can be traced back to the Latin word "palma", which means "palm of the hand". This name is associated with the palm tree, named for the resemblance of its leaves to human fingers. In Christianity, the name holds significance as the feast day is traditionally celebrated on Palm Sunday, commemorating the triumphant entry of Jesus into Jerusalem.
